Do's & Dont's

Our extensions are made from 100% Remy Human Hair. however they have to cared for slightly differently then your own hair. We have made a quick summary of hair extensions do's and don't's for you. For detailed instructions please check our hair care page...

Do's
  • You can curl. tong & straighten them
  • You can use your GHDs on them without any problem
  • You can wash hair extensions
  • You can dye them
Don'ts
  • Don't use products containing alcohol as they can dry out the extensions and you don't want that happening
  • Don't use shampoo designed for volume or for dyed hair
  • Don't bleach or lighten the extensions
  • Don't wear your extensions to bed; always take them out first
  • Don't wear your extensions for swimming and try not to get them wet in the rain

Frequently Asked Questions

What Does Double Weft Hair Extensions Mean?

Clip-In hair extensions that are double wefted mean they are made from 2 wefts of hair sewn together as apposed to one strip. The are slightly thicker and more volumous than Classic single wefted clip-ins.

Is Double Weft Better?

Double Weft Clip-Ins are better for those with average thickness hair which is the most common hair type. They are mainly used to add 3-6 Inches to medium length, medium thickness hair types.

How To Put Clip In Extensions In Medium Hair?

Our Double Weft extensions come with 8 separate pieces in 4 different sizes to be placed all over the head. In general the wide pieces go at the back of the head and the smaller pieces on the sides. This is a basic guide but often customers will find their own ways of applying the pieces when they are used to them.

What Are The Best Kind Of Hair Extensions For Medium Length Thick Hair?

For medium length, thick hair its best to use 200-250 grams in Clip-Ins. For permanent or professional hair extensions 150-200 grams is enough.

What Is The Difference Between The Double Weft And The Seamless Clip-Ins?

The main difference between these 2 products is the material the seam is made from and the price. The weight and thickness is quite similar but the Double Weft is made from a lace, sewn seam whereas the Seamless has a silicone strip seam that is 3x as durable. The Seamless Clip Ins are more expensive as they are longer lasting and thicker on the ends.
